Answer to Question 1

An ideal response will:
1, Define the winner-take-all system (election in which the candidate who gets the most votes wins) and the proportional system (election in which candidates or parties split eats based upon the proportion of votes for each).
2, Highlight two positive and two negatives of each system, which may include their relationship to democracy, minority leadership, fairness, and efficiency.
3, Make an argument for whether or not the United States should adopt a proportional system.
